West Seneca board approves consent agenda, accepts donation and moves to executive session

West Seneca Central School District Board of Education · January 7, 2026

The West Seneca board approved the consent agenda and a $4,197.30 donation to East Senior girls volleyball by unanimous 6-0 votes, scheduled a Jan. 20 work session to address an audit discrepancy and athletic fees, and voted to enter an executive session to discuss personnel.

At its Jan. 6 meeting, the West Seneca Central School District Board of Education approved routine business via a consent agenda and accepted a donation, scheduled follow-up work for Jan. 20 and voted unanimously to enter executive session on a personnel matter.
